Review: Last year, Warp Films commissioned Chris Clark to create a score for The Last Panthers, a crime serial aired on Sky One in the UK. While Clark has always capable of creating atmospheric, mood-shifting music, it was still something of a surprise. Here, Clark has shaped that music into a 48-minute album that seemingly tells its' own dark, weary tale. As dark and intense as the series itself, The Last Panthers rises and falls; one minute, you're listening to a creepy tribute to Erik Satie, the next an evocative fusion of alien electronics and mournful strings. It's this fusion of neo-classical intent and unsettling ambience that strikes the greatest chord, ensuring that The Last Panthers ranks amongst Clark's most striking work to date.
